Onion Soup Out of the Bag

A new take on a time-honoured classic, producing a soup with a warmth and depth like no other.
Ingredients
400g of onions, 500ml of veal stock, 1 tbsp of gourmet paprika, 15 green peppercorns, 1 bay leaf, 5 saffron threads, 1 tsp of salt, 1 pinch of ground nutmeg, 1 sprig of thyme

Method
Serves 4
1 Peel the onions, halve and cut into 2mm thick slices. Mix all ingredients together and vacuum seal in a SousVide bag.
2 Place the bag on shelf level 3 on the 'SousVide' programme and cook at 95°C for 75 minutes.
To serve Serve in hot cups and float a piece of toasted bread on top with a little grated cheese. French Comté would be perfect.
